After Nine MLB Seasons, Tony Kemp Announces Retirement
Veteran utility player Tony Kemp hangs up his cleats, leaving behind a legacy of versatility and dedication.
After nine seasons in Major League Baseball, utility player Tony Kemp has announced his retirement. The news, confirmed via his social media channels and reported by several reputable sports outlets, brings an end to a career marked by consistent effort, adaptability, and a knack for getting on base. Kemp, known for his infectious energy and team-first attitude, leaves a positive impact on the game and the many teams he represented.
Kemp's career, while not defined by eye-popping power numbers, was a testament to his unwavering commitment to baseball. He carved out a successful niche as a versatile player capable of contributing at multiple positions, a valuable asset in today's game. This adaptability allowed him to stick in the major leagues for nearly a decade, defying the odds faced by many talented players who struggle to find consistent playing time.
A Career Defined by Versatility and Resilience
Drafted by the Oakland Athletics in the 2013 MLB draft, Kemp's journey through the minor leagues showcased his determination and skills. He debuted with the A's in 2017 and subsequently played for the Chicago Cubs, Houston Astros, and most recently, the Seattle Mariners. Throughout his career, he consistently displayed a keen eye at the plate, leading to high on-base percentages – a testament to his disciplined approach and ability to work counts.
While his power numbers were modest, Kemp's contributions extended beyond home runs and RBIs. His ability to play multiple positions, including second base, shortstop, and the outfield, made him a valuable asset to any team's roster. His defensive versatility allowed managers to strategically deploy him in various roles, contributing to team success.
